As I live in a recently constructed modern house (tiled floors, plastered walls, concrete ceiling, large windows, concrete ceilings), I was encountering quite some reverb and some room modes, especially in lower bass region. I lot of the reverb was improved by decorating the house with furniture,  rugs and lots of house plants.
Regarding correcting the room modes, I quickly realised that my only option would be to resort to room correction. As our living room/sitting area is where I listen to music, adding physical accoustical correction was out of the question, thus I had to look into a device to help me with this.
I first tried a Dspeaker device, which I was able to buy used, and that already convinced me of its use in my situation. Later on I got a Micromega M150, which is an integrated amp (and quite a good one) with built-in room correction. When going back to hifi seperates, I settled on the SHD studio for the amount of control it offered me in tweaking the correction to tweak it to my own preferences. All in all it was very easy to setup, the most time of that went to measuring the room. After that is was just a question of playing around with the correction curves until satisfied. The internet was really helpful in educating me on that subject. 
It has been really helpful in smoothening out the room modes (of course within the limits of physics). I don´t own a set of golden ears, but imho the effect of the correction can be mostly heard by a way better stereo image with more accurately placed and sharper defined instrument positioning (if that makes any sense)
